Matlab%20u%2030%20koraka

Matlab%20u%2030%20koraka - KRATAK MATLAB TUTORIAL U 30...

Info iconThis preview shows pages 1–4. Sign up to view the full content.

View Full Document Right Arrow Icon
KRATAK MATLAB TUTORIAL U 30 KORAKA Dora Seleši UNOS PROMENLJIVIH I FUNKCIJA 1. Pokrenimo Matlab 2. Svaka promenljiva se definiše komandom syms , npr. syms a b c x 3. Definišemo kvadratnu funkciju f=a+b*x+c*x^2 DIFERENCIRANJE 4. Izvod funkcije f nalazimo komandom diff , npr. diff(f) 5. Ako je f funkcija jedne promenljive x, tada je sve OK, ali ako se radi o funkciji više promenljivih, obavezno treba navesti po kojoj promenljivoj se vrši diferenciranje. diff(f,x) 6. Isprobajmo diff(f,a) INTEGRAL 7. Neodre đ eni integral (Matlab izostavlja const.) se dobija naredbom int , npr. int(f,x) 8. Odre đ en integral u granicama [a,b] je dat sa int(f,a,b) 9. Primer: f = x^2 int(f,x,-2,5)
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
10. Primer: f = 1/x^2 int(f,x,1,inf) 11. Primer: f = 1/x int(f,x,1,inf) 12. Numeri č ka integracija se vrši komandom quad , npr. quad('sin',0,pi) FUNKCIJE NA DRUGI NA Č IN 13. Funkcije možemo definisati i izrazom f=@(argument) vrednost, npr. funkcija koja svakom argumentu x dodeljuje x 2 se može zadati sintaksom syms x real kvadrat = @(x) x^2; Sada funkciju pozivamo njenim imenom “kvadrat”, npr. da bismo izra č unali 2 2 ili 8791 2 kvadrat(2) kvadrat(8791) 14. Diferenciranje i integraljenje se vrši kao i ranije, samo što moramo sa na č ina function handle pre ć i na simboli č ki na č in rada: g = kvadrat(x) diff(g,x) int(g,x,0,5) Ali, quad(kvadrat,0,5) javlja poruku o grešci. Matlab x smatra matricom dimenzije 1x1, pa je potrebno malo modifikovati definiciju funkcije i naglasiti da se kvadriranje vrši po komponentama (svaki element matrice se kvadrira, a ne da se matrica x množi sama sa sobom). Naravno, kada je u pitanju matrica 1x1 to je isto, ali Matlab definiše funkciju kvadrat i za slu č aj kada je x relana matrica dimenzije nxn. syms x real kvadrat = @(x) x.^2; quad(kvadrat,0,5)
Background image of page 2
REŠAVANJE SISTEMA JEDNA Č INA 15. Na đ imo x i y koji zadovoljavaju sistem jedna č ina x 2 y 2 =0 i x-y/2=a. Prvo zapišimo obe jedna č ine tako da je desna strana jednaka nuli, tj. x
Background image of page 3

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Image of page 4
This is the end of the preview. Sign up to access the rest of the document.

Page1 / 8

Matlab%20u%2030%20koraka - KRATAK MATLAB TUTORIAL U 30...

This preview shows document pages 1 - 4.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online